Analysis of fluid-induced force of centrifugal pump impeller with compound whirl
In order to research the fluid-induced force of centrifugal pump impeller with compound whirling, based on the N-S equations, the RNG k-ε turbulence model is applied to simulate the low specific speed centrifugal pump under eccentric assembly condition.
